    The Hidden Cost of Max-Bet Rules and Game Weighting

    Here is where our terms and conditions analyst persona kicks in. Many players overlook the max bet rule that applies when a bonus is active. Party Casino, for example, states a maximum bet of £2 while using bonus funds. Exceed that and the bonus is voided. That’s a common trap. Similarly, game weighting can kill a bonus quickly. Most free spins are restricted to specific slots, often the provider’s own titles. At 32Red, the 320 free spins apply only to Big Bass Splash, a highly volatile slot from Pragmatic Play. If you prefer lower volatility games, that offer is useless to you.

    Another hidden factor is deposit method restrictions. Mecca Bingo excludes PayPal and Paysafe deposits from their welcome offer. 888 Casino excludes PayPal, paysafecard, and Trustly. That means if you use an e-wallet, you may not qualify for the bonus at all. Always check the T&C before depositing. A pound wasted on an ineligible deposit is a pound you won’t get back.

    Three Things You Should Never Do When Claiming Bonuses

    Based on our analysis of T&C across all ten operators, here are three mistakes that void bonuses consistently.

    1. Deposit with an excluded method. Always check the T&C for deposit method restrictions. PayPal, Neteller, and Skrill are commonly excluded from welcome offers at Mecca Bingo, 888 Casino, and Party Casino.
    2. Exceed the max bet limit. When a bonus is active, your bet size is capped. Party Casino limits bets to £2 per spin. Going over that voids the bonus and any winnings.
    3. Ignore the expiry window. Free spins at Sun Vegas expire in 3 days. William Hill’s free spins expire in 72 hours. Set a reminder or you lose the spins entirely.

    These mistakes are easy to avoid if you read the T&C before depositing. Most players skip this step, which is why operators can afford to offer generous-looking bonuses with tight restrictions.
